>> My suspicion is that QuickDraw will focus more on static scenes, for >> publishing since MAC is such a strong niche for that industry. But I >> don't know enough about either QuickDraw or Keystone to assess their >> true benefits to most 3D artists and animators. OPENGL Right now for >> the PC, it appears that the best hope for standards will be in >> MicroSoft's support for OpenGL (which comes from the SGI), or some >> kind of API like Reality Lab as a common ground for interface design. >> Again, I don't fully understand how these technologies bear on the >> issue of interoperability, and file exchange and I'd welcome comments >> from others who know more As far as I have seen, these API's are not for compatable models, but designed to produce real time rendering on the fly. In other words the problems with different formats for modeling will still exist, but the rendering for games and enginering demos will closer exibit "true" 3D because nothing will be prerendered.
